Where each one shines

What Delta by eToro and MSN Money each do best.
Show
Delta by eToro logo

What Delta by eToro does best

  1. Tracking stocks, ETFs, mutual funds, crypto, NFTs, forex, commodities, indices, and other assets from one portfolio app.
  2. Connections for supported brokers, banks, crypto exchanges, and wallets with read-only syncing, or add transactions manually and by CSV import.
  3. Portfolio dashboards for performance, allocation, diversity, geographic exposure, sector exposure, gains and losses, fees, historical performance, and portfolio P/E context.
  4. Research coverage for individual assets with prices, charts, performance views, alerts, news-style context, and supported instrument detail pages.
  5. Analysis of ETFs and funds with performance, asset breakdowns, sector exposure, regional exposure, and major provider coverage.
MSN Money logo

What MSN Money does best

  1. Reading access to free finance and business news aggregated from a broad publisher network in an ad-supported Microsoft-owned experience.
  2. Tracking stocks, ETFs, and mutual funds in customizable watchlists, with syncing across MSN web and mobile when signed into a Microsoft account.
  3. Stock quote pages for charts, fundamentals, related news, and stock Grades sourced from third-party providers.
  4. Views for reviewing earnings calendar and estimates data powered by Zacks Investment Research.
  5. Fundamentals, charts, and fund data supplied by Refinitiv, OTC coverage from OTC Markets, and Grades from S&P Global Market Intelligence.

Questions we keep getting

What's the difference between Delta by eToro and MSN Money?

Delta by eToro leans toward portfolio, watchlist, and alerts, while MSN Money puts more weight on news, calendar, and watchlist. They overlap in 5 categories, so for most people it comes down to workflow preference and price.

How much do Delta by eToro and MSN Money cost?

Good news: both Delta by eToro and MSN Money have free plans, so you can run them side by side and only pay if you hit a wall.

Which is better for beginners: Delta by eToro or MSN Money?

Honestly, neither is aimed at beginners. Expect a learning curve either way; that's the trade-off for the depth they offer.

Should I choose Delta by eToro or MSN Money?

It depends on what you're after. Pick Delta by eToro if portfolio and alerts matter to you; go with MSN Money if you'd rather have financials and scores. And if you only need the basics both share, let price decide.

What asset classes do Delta by eToro and MSN Money cover?

Both cover stocks, ETFs, mutual funds, and currencies. Delta by eToro also handles funds, cryptos, and other.

Do Delta by eToro and MSN Money offer real-time data?

Yes, both serve real-time market data, so either works when timing matters.

Can I export data from Delta by eToro and MSN Money?

Delta by eToro exports to CSV. MSN Money is stingier about getting data out.

Can Delta by eToro or MSN Money connect to my broker?

Delta by eToro syncs with brokers automatically. With MSN Money, you're entering holdings by hand or importing files.

Is Delta by eToro or MSN Money better for day trading?

Delta by eToro is the one positioned more for active traders. MSN Money is the better fit if you care less about fast trading workflows and more about a calmer research process.

Can I track my portfolio with Delta by eToro or MSN Money?

Delta by eToro handles portfolio tracking. MSN Money is really a research tool; you'd track your portfolio elsewhere.
